"noncoder" meaning in English

See noncoder in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

Forms: noncoders [plural]
Etymology: non- + coder Etymology templates: {{prefix|en|non|coder}} non- + coder Head templates: {{en-noun}} noncoder (plural noncoders)
  1. (computing) One who is not a coder (computer programmer). Categories (topical): Computing Synonyms: nonprogrammer
